Common Food and Beverage Measurement Applications

Application Typical Measurement
Flour, sugar, and starch silos Weight
Grain and dry ingredient conveyors Weight
Powdered ingredient bins and hoppers Continuous or Point Level
Dry ingredient batching and blending Weight, Mass Flow
Pneumatic conveying lines Density, Mass Flow
Bulk ingredient receiving and transfer Weight

What makes accurate measurement challenging?

    • Processing applications often involve changing material states
    • Powders, grains, and dry ingredients create dusty measurement environments
    • Viscous products, buildup, and changing material states reduce sensor reliability
    • Sanitary requirements often limit the use of intrusive measurement devices

    How Radiometric Measurement Solves Common Food and Beverage Process Measurement Challenges

    Contact devices can be affected by sticky ingredients and product coating →

    External measurement, no contact with sticky or coating materials

    Washdown and sanitation requirements shorten sensor life →

    Installed outside the vessel, isolated from washdown exposure

    Ingredient dust and powder movement interfere with conventional sensors →

    Compensates for dust in dry ingredient handling and storage

    Changing product density or consistency can affect traditional readings →

    Stable measurement despite changing product characteristics

    Frequent cleaning or replacement increases maintenance time →

    Minimal maintenance with less interruption to production schedules
